Re: General gaming superthread
Lethal poison.
Basically, I started in the VA center, where I grabbed the fireworks launcher.
Then I knocked out the auction guy in the north room, where I took his outfit and set off the fireworks.*
I then climbed off the balcony from the same room and shimmied to the drainpipe, slid down, then ran into the party while avoiding the auction noticer.
Poisoned the vodka glass on a table next to the gazebo, then all I had to do was wait until he keeled over.
Did take me a few tries to get right.
*Might even set it off as soon as you grab it. The target makes his way to the vodka glass pretty fast and he only drinks out of it once. The fireworks distracted him.
